Why recycling and disposal matters on the Mesh Pro Lite
Battery containing products need dedicated collection routes.
Freight consolidation changes the answer to recycling and disposal at container scale, which is why small and large buyers reach different conclusions.
Retailer take back schemes increasingly form part of compliance.
Reference specification
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| Mesh Pro Lite |
| Brand | Freemax |
| Category | Vape Devices |
| Battery | 1300 mAh |
| Output range | 12-60 W |
| Capacity | 1.2 ml |
| Charging | Magnetic dock |
| Coil options | 0.4 / 0.6 ohm |
| Carton quantity | 100 units |

Checklist
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Request batch photographs and a packing list prior to shipment.

Frequently asked questions
How should used Mesh Pro Lite units be disposed of?
Through designated battery or electronics collection points, never in general household waste.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
